Defining the Asset: More Than Just Vector Paths
At its technical core, a Sarcastic SVG Funny Sayings SVG is a Scalable Vector Graphic file containing typographic arrangements and illustrative elements designed to convey wit, irony, or dry humor. Unlike raster images, these files utilize mathematical paths, allowing them to be resized infinitely without loss of quality—a non-negotiable requirement for professional printing on textiles, mugs, signage, and digital media.

Evolving Workflows and Technological Relevance
The relevance of these assets is also tied directly to changes in production workflows and technology. The democratization of crafting technology, specifically cutting machines like Cricut and Silhouette, has created a massive decentralized manufacturing base. Millions of hobbyists and side-hustlers now possess the means to produce professional-grade merchandise from their homes.
These users require assets that are technically flawless. A poorly digitized SVG with open nodes or overlapping paths will ruin a physical product and waste expensive materials. Therefore, the demand for high-quality Sarcastic SVG Funny Sayings SVG files is driven by a need for reliability. Professionals selling these digital assets are not just selling art; they are selling workflow assurance.
Furthermore, the versatility of the SVG format supports the multi-channel nature of modern creative businesses. A single sarcastic saying asset must now serve multiple purposes:
- Physical Products: Heat transfer vinyl for apparel, laser engraving for wood goods, and sublimation for drinkware.
- Digital Content: Social media cards, blog headers, and email newsletter graphics.
- Printables: Wall art, stickers, and greeting cards sold as instant downloads.
This cross-platform utility makes the sarcastic SVG a high-ROI asset. For the creator, designing one witty phrase yields dozens of potential revenue streams. For the buyer, purchasing one file solves multiple design needs. This economic efficiency sustains the market even as trends fluctuate.
Strategic Implementation for Creators and Marketers
For those looking to integrate Sarcastic SVG Funny Sayings SVG into their business strategy, success lies in nuance. Sarcasm is a high-risk, high-reward tool. Misjudging the tone can alienate audiences or appear offensive rather than witty. Practical implementation requires a deep understanding of the target demographic's pain points and language.
- Audience Research Over Assumption: Do not guess what your audience finds funny. Analyze comments sections, Reddit threads, and niche forums. What are they complaining about? What inside jokes do they share? The best-selling sarcastic SVGs are often direct responses to specific, recurring frustrations within a community.
- Typography as Tone: In vector design, the font choice carries as much weight as the words. A sarcastic phrase set in a delicate script reads differently than the same phrase in a bold, distressed sans-serif. Professionals must match the typographic treatment to the intended emotional impact. Irony often lives in the contrast between the visual style and the textual message.
- Licensing and Commercial Rights: As the market matures, intellectual property awareness has increased. Entrepreneurs must ensure they are sourcing or creating assets with appropriate commercial licenses. The value proposition of a premium Sarcastic SVG Funny Sayings SVG bundle often includes clear, unrestricted commercial usage rights, providing legal safety for business owners.
- Seasonal and Evergreen Balance: While trending topics offer short-term spikes, sustainable businesses build libraries of evergreen sarcastic content. Holidays, birthdays, and professional milestones occur annually. Creating witty, reusable assets for these cyclical events ensures consistent revenue flow independent of viral moments.
